Output 8ace1723ce766ffaffcaa5cbc8f9db9174dea82eaa6c2919cb3daa9fdf23722a:12

value
66729844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 562e6c34e712f9d0a673983ea067cea32acc6eff OP_EQUAL
address
39YheYbv1aPLo4VoHWnXLfKjmoPDP7nRWg
transaction
8ace1723ce766ffaffcaa5cbc8f9db9174dea82eaa6c2919cb3daa9fdf23722a
confirmations
511110
spent
true